filters:29 size:4 KB
Clear All Filters
Barbour® Blue Blaine Tailored Polo Shirt
518 QAR
Barbour® White Blaine Tailored Polo Shirt
481 QAR
Barbour® Navy/Pine Blaine Check 100% Cotton Polo Shirt
Was 481 QAR
Barbour® Blue Blaine Check 100% Cotton Polo Shirt